Longstanding achievements have placed the ACS in the forefront of American surgery and have made it an important advocate for all surgical patients. The College has over 72,000 members and it is the largest association of surgeons in the world. The ACS is a scientific and educational association of surgeons that was founded in 1913 to raise the standards of surgical education and practice to improve the care of the surgical patient. The trauma service excels in part due to its integration with the Riley Emergency Department, the most sophisticated pediatric emergency center in the state caring for all children from minor illnesses to major multiple trauma. It means that Riley Hospital is capable of providing total comprehensive trauma care for every aspect of injury from pre-hospital phase through rehabilitation and injury prevention. Level I verification is the highest distinction for trauma centers. Trauma patients include victims of pedestrian or motor vehicle accidents, burns, falls and other severe injuries. Riley Hospital continues to remain the most qualified hospital in the state to take care of critically injured children. Riley Hospital is the only Level I Pediatric Trauma Center in the state of Indiana, and is one of only 27 verified Level I Pediatric Trauma Centers in the nation. ![]()
